Css学习笔记:选择器熟悉:值Selectorproperty:Value派生选择器:通过依据元素再起上下文的关系来定义样式,用空格隔开。Id选择器和类选择器,他们之间都可以作为派生选择器。块元素和内敛元素块元素和内联元素的区别:块元素占一行,每个块元素从新的一行开始。有自己的空间范围。内联元素用于显示文本等。可变元素:在内联元素中display属性为block是可以为块元素。不可变:即不能改变display属性为block。块元素和内联元素主要用于网页布局;
一切皆为框
div、元素常常被称为块级元素。这意味着这些元素显示为div、h1或p元素常常被称为块级元素这意味着这些元素显示为一块内容,块框”等元素称为“行内元素”,这是因为即“块框”。与之相反,spa
和stro
g等元素称为“行内元素spa
它们的内容显示在行中,即“行内框”。您可以使用display属性改变生成的框的类型。这意味着,通过将display属性设置为block,可以让行内元素(比如a元素)表现得像块级元素一样。还可以通过把display设置为
o
e,让生成的元素根本没有框。这样的话,该框及其所有内容就不再显示,不占用文档中的空间
行框和行内框行框:由一行形成的水平框称为行框(Li
eBox),行框的高度总是足以容纳它包含的所有行内框。不过,设置行高可以增加这个框的高度行内框:行内框在一行中水平布置。可以使用水平内边距、边框和外边距调整它们的间距。但是,垂直内边距、边框和外边距不影响行内框的高度文本:首行缩进texti
de
t文本对齐textalig
字间隔wordspaci
g字符间隔letterspaci
g字符转换texttra
sform
fCSS文本属性
属性colordirectio
li
eheight设置文本颜色设置文本方向。设置行高。描述
letterspaci
g设置字符间距。textalig
对齐元素中的文本。textdecoratio
向文本添加修饰。texti
de
ttextshadow缩进元素中文本的首行。设置文本阴影。CSS2包含该属性,但是CSS21没有保留该属性。设置文本方向。设置元素中空白的处理方式。
texttra
sform控制元素中的字母。u
icodebidiwhitespace
wordspaci
g设置字间距。字体:字体:fo
tfamily
CSS字体属性
属性fo
tfo
tfamilyfo
tsize描述简写属性。作用是把所有针对字体的属性设置在一个声明中。设置字体系列。设置字体的尺寸。
fo
tsizeadjust当首选字体不可用时,对替换字体进行智能缩放。(CSS21已删除该属性。)fo
tstretchfo
tstylefo
tvaria
tfo
tweight列表列表类型liststyletype列表项图像liststyleimage:url()列表标志位置liststylepositio
:对字体进行水平r